(Optional) Set up the router to ignore sequence numbers in data packets received on
18.
L2TP tunnels.
host1(config)#l2tp ignore-receive-data-sequencing
This command does not affect the insertion of sequence numbers in packets sent
from the router.
BEST PRACTICE: We recommend that you set up the router to ignore
sequence numbers in received data packets if you are using IP reassembly.
Because IP reassembly might reorder L2TP packets, out-of-order packets
might be dropped when sequence numbers are being used on L2TP data
packets.
(Optional) Disable the generation of authentication challenges by the local tunnel,
19.
so that the tunnel does not send a challenge during negotiation. However, the tunnel
does accept and respond to challenges it receives from the peer.
host1(config)#l2tp disable challenge
